Clearing your tablet’s cache can significantly improve performance. Go to Settings > Storage > Cached data and clear it. This process helps remove temporary files that might be clogging up the system. I did this on my own tablet, and it started running much faster almost immediately.

Check if your system needs an update. Sometimes, an outdated OS can lead to performance issues. Navigate to Settings > System > System update and ensure you have the latest version. After updating, many users find that their tablets run much smoother.

Uninstalling unused apps can free up resources and improve performance. Over time, we tend to accumulate apps that we rarely use. Go to Settings > Apps, browse through the list, and uninstall any apps you no longer need. This simple action helped me free up a lot of resources on my tablet.

Reducing or turning off animations and transition effects can lighten the load on your hardware. To do this, enable Developer Options by going to Settings > About tablet and tapping ‘Build number’ several times. Once Developer Options is enabled, adjust the Window animation scale, Transition animation scale, and Animator duration scale to 0.5x or turn them off entirely. This tweak made my device much more responsive.

Running a malware scan might reveal if malicious software is causing your issues. Download a reputable antivirus app from the Play Store, run a full system scan, and follow the app’s instructions to remove any threats. Malware can significantly degrade performance, and an effective scan often identifies hidden problems.

Disabling automatic updates for apps can relieve your tablet’s processor. Go to the Play Store, navigate to Settings, and select ‘Don’t auto-update apps’. Manually update your apps when you’re not using the tablet. This approach helped me see noticeable improvements in performance.

A factory reset could resolve persistent lagging issues, especially if your tablet is severely slow. Be aware that this will erase all data and apps on your device, so make sure to back up any important information first. To perform a factory reset, go to Settings > System > Reset options > Erase all data (factory reset). I had a similar problem, and after the reset, my tablet’s performance improved dramatically.

Stopping background processes can free up system resources, reducing lag. Many apps run in the background, consuming resources even when you’re not using them. Go to Settings > Apps, select the app you want to stop, and tap ‘Force Stop’. Limiting background processes to essential ones can greatly enhance your tablet’s speed.
